insert_link Local UPDATE ON ARMED ROBBERY ON NAMDIA PREMISES 19 January 2025 – NAMDIA confirms that the incident that occurred at its premises in the early evening hours of Saturday, 18 January 2025, has been confirmed as an armed robbery and not an attempted armed robbery as previously stated. A formal police docket has been registered under charges of Armed Robbery with Aggravating Circumstances and Murder. insert_link Namibia Former Cop Among Suspects in NAMDIA Diamond Heist Police are investigating the theft of diamonds worth about N$1 billion from Namib Desert Diamonds as an inside job. Deputy Inspector General Elias Mutota confirmed that one of the detained suspects is a security officer at NAMDIA. One Africa TV reports by journalist Envaalde Matheus indicate that authorities believe there may be additional suspects. insert_link Namibia Body of Woman Found Burned and Buried in Kavango West, Suspect Arrested Villagers in Kavango West made a tragic discovery on Wednesday when they found the burned body of 51-year-old Erna Kasiku Lufuti at Situveli Village in Mpungu constituency. Police confirmed the body was buried in a shallow grave. Reports indicate a 31-year-old Angolan man, believed to be Lufuti’s in-law, has been arrested in connection with her death. insert_link Namibia Woman arrested at Ariamsvlei forder for drug trafficking A 60-year-old Namibian woman was arrested at the Ariamsvlei Border Post on Monday night, 13 January 2025, after she was caught attempting to smuggle drugs into the country. The woman, who had entered Namibia from South Africa, was found with six parcels of suspected crystal meth, concealed on her body and in her luggage. insert_link Namibia Minister Agnes Tjongarero Scammed of over 700 thousand The Sport, Youth, and National Service minister Agnes Tjongarero revealed she was defrauded of N$711,200 in personal savings, calling for a return to the practice of hiding money under mattresses. Her personal assistant, Jennifer Gomuses, was also scammed out of N$18,500. Tjongarero joins a growing list of government officials targeted by fraudsters in recent years. insert_link South Africa S.A Police Pursue Additional Suspects in Lusikisiki Mass Shooting Case The S.A Police ministry has confirmed that police are actively pursuing additional suspects connected to the mass shooting in Lusikisiki in the Eastern Cape where 18 people were murdered. Four suspects have been arrested so far. One suspect is still on the run, and the weapons used in the mass shooting have not been found.
